What does Hollister spend the most on?
Based on 95 tracked contracts, Hollister spends most on Capital Projects (43), Education & Training (18), Information Technology (12), Professional Services (12), and Public Safety (10). Contract types include Service, Consulting, UTILITIES, CONSULTING, and PROFESSIONAL_SERVICES. Who are Hollister's current vendors?
Hollister currently works with vendors including UNITED STATES DEPARTMENT OF JUSTICE, SCHOOL FACILITY CONSULTANTS, MISSION LINEN SUPPLY, PG&E, KEENAN, DOUG EVERS, GAMUT, and GAMUT MEETINGS. These vendors span contract types like Service, Consulting, UTILITIES, CONSULTING, and PROFESSIONAL_SERVICES.
